"Regarding what was said at the Chelsea game, as you can see by my reaction I just had to laugh because I don't expect no better. "For example you have two young players starting out their careers, both play for the same team, both [did] the right thing which is buy[ing] a new house for their mothers who have put in a lot of time and love into helping them get where they are. "But look how the newspapers get their message across for the young black player and then for the young white player," Sterling added, comparing Mail articles about Tosin Adarabioyo and Phil Foden. "I think this is unacceptable. Both innocent have not done a thing wrong but just by the way it has been worded this young black kid is looked at in a bad light, which helps fuel racism and aggressive behaviour. "So for all the newspapers that don't understand why people are racist in this day and age, all I have to say is have a second thught about fair publicity and give all players an equal chance."https://www.instagram.com/p/BrKYvF3gH9e/
